Sixteen tranches from four issues of Ameriquest Mortgage Securities Inc. Quest Trust scratch-and-dent transactions have been downgraded by Moody's Investors Service.The downgrades resulted from "a significant slowdown of prepayment speeds and the rapid pace of losses resulting from a higher-than-anticipated delinquency pipeline build-up and higher severities of losses upon liquidation of small-balance mortgage collateral," Moody's said. The collateral consists primarily of first-lien scratch-and-dent mortgage loans. The rating agency can be found online at http://www.moodys.com.
